How to choose a marketing consultant? There are ways to avoid scams and ways to find decent marketing consultant agencies that provide good assistance for a huge number of market sectors. Businesses of all sizes need to increase their revenue by improving their efficiency on the market, enhancing the revenue and gaining a competitive advantage. A good marketing consultant can help you achieve such goals and a lot more than that. From branding to search engine optimization marketing and affiliate promotions, services address a very wide range of requirements and business needs. The range of services varies according to such factors that differ from one company to another.

The charge system practiced by a marketing consultant is very important to know and understand. Fees usually vary depending on the processes and projects required, but there will normally be a monthly retainer for the marketing services. The agreement you sign with the marketing consultant should include all the rates and the billing details you’ve previously discussed with the service provider. Some clauses should also refer to the duration of the development initiatives and the extent of the marketing campaigns so that you can get a close-to-reality cost estimate. Normally, branding projects take between four and six weeks, and this is just to illustrate the time period necessary for one project alone.

Before hiring a certain marketing consultant, it is good to know whether the company is specialized in just one industry sector or it covers a diversity of domains. A team of professionals that can easily switch between various industries brings a significant advantage and lots of versatility both in work method and approach. One of the necessities for success of any business is a competent customer acquisition system that gives you the ability to acquire and keep customer base. The process should deliver a continuous stream of new customers to your business.

Customer acquisition is a term used to describe the strategies and systems of a multitude of marketing devices, used to generate customer prospects and inquiries. The enhancement of connectivity between marketing and management branches in your business is a critical goal in this field. In summary, a well planned and resourced strategy will result in new cusotmers being won.

Customer acquisition normally consists of two stages lead generation and sales. A reliable feedback system needs to be built-in for the customer acquisition system to work. The feedback system should take account of the quality of the leads, closure rate and deal size.

The infrastructure should allow the company to organize numerous leads, at various stages of the sales process in order to manage conversion of the maximum amount of opportunities.

Your business must understand the requirements of your prospective customers for this to work. The entire process can be carried out internally, out sourced or out tasked. What business can survive and develop without a robust customer acquistion system.

Fortunately, there are technological solutions available that allow easy prospect management of the information about prospects and customers.  If you research the market, you will find that there is a good choice of prospect marketing management database providers to meet your needs. Many of these providers are vertically-focused with specific capabilities matched to the industries that they specialize in.

In conclusion, a system for customer acquisition is needed by all businesses. Start with setting the objectives and resources and then get started.  Remember to listen carefully to the feedback mechanism and adjust accordingly.

Aerial Advertising

It wasn’t many years ago that advertising followed a very predictable plan. Businesses and services would post their information in the Phone book, newspapers, magazines, on the radio, or on TV. They were confident that, depending on the business, most of America would see their ad in one or more of these media.

This is certainly changing. Statistics show that people are reading magazines and newspapers less and less. Many of them are now struggling to continue. Some have reverted to electronic versions only. People prefer ad free pay TV over the free networks. Even if they do watch them, no one is guaranteeing they don’t channel surf during the lengthy commercial breaks or leave the room. In part this is because advertising seems to gobble up as much time as the movie or program itself.

This fact means that companies are less likely to use these mediums to advertise. Since advertising is often a major source of income, this only further cripples the business. These recent statistics illustrate this trend: Magazine advertising has fallen off 14.8%; newspaper advertising has dropped 18.7%; radio advertising has decreased 11.7%; and TV ads have declined 10.1%. These are major drops and reflect the shift in our source of information.

Where do the advertising dollars go then? Not surprisingly computer advertising has risen 9.2% and phone ads are up 18.1%. Most people are more annoyed than grateful for telemarketer calls. Yet, as long as people don’t mind being crass, this will probably continue. Worldwide, over 200 billion emails are sent every day and an estimated 90% of them are spam advertising. Yet, with the innovative ways companies like Google have provided focused ads, aimed at target audiences, it is no wonder that successful Internet advertising is on the rise.

Companies are still using billboards effectively. Local papers and mail ads still arrive weekly. But for national exposure, a company will need to use innovative ideas to get their message across to an ad-saturated society.

The secret of advertising is to have the important information about your goods or services before the people either to get them interested or readily available because they are interested. If this can’t be accomplished through traditional media, then the ad must be dropped. After all, they can’t afford to be a good ol’ Joe to keep the media going.

One unique method of advertising that continues to be popular is New York Aerial Advertising or the airplane banner. These large, concisely worded signs are flown repeatedly over sporting events or beaches. They demand to be noticed and the repeated passes inscribe the message into the people’s minds. It is especially effective when the product interests the wide variety of people found at these events.

Our society is rapidly changing, and effective advertising will have to keep one finger on what is working at the present. Innovation will be demanded. Of course, nothing replaces a satisfied customer as the best ad of all.
